Transaction bb786b2566b84a809994e462d80473d5fb1ab5fe36e8ba273baef61e45adbded
1 Input
1 Output
-
bb786b2566b84a809994e462d80473d5fb1ab5fe36e8ba273baef61e45adbded:0
- value
- 20276000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 33925aa8dcb07c0ca6249d65dc00a30563f4b8ee OP_EQUAL
- address
- 36PhiC2f4M3STsroapzawTFtKTMpBtiw24